JeeYoung Lee | OPIOM Gallery Since 2007, JeeYoung Lee shoots the invisible. Whereas traditional #photography submits extracts of reality to our eyes, the artist offers excerpts from her #heart, her #memory, or her #dreams. Restrained by the inherent limits of the conventional photographic medium, she adds #plastic #creativity and theatrical #performance to it, in order to blow life into her immense needs of #expression, and #interrogation. She creates the fabric of a universe born from her mind within the confines of her 3 x 6 m studio, with infinite minutiae and extraordinary patience, in order to exclude any ulterior photographic #alteration. In the midst of each of these sets stands the artist : those self-portraits however are never frontal, since it is never her visual aspect she shows, but rather her quest for an identity, her desires and her frame of mind. Her #creations act as a catharsis which allows her to accept #social #repression and #frustrations.
